Audit-driven migrate-and-retire wave (one read-only auditor per carrier batch, verdicts row-checked through the full corpus gate): every retired carrier's assertions are now owned by declarative fixtures or an existing owner. 238 new fixtures land (corpus 1,239 -> 1,477; cells 2,954), covering enum/str/slice/tagged array elements, inferred-length arrays, global slice/str zero-init and literals, global array/pointer field reads and stores, struct-literal slice fields, struct returns, float arithmetic, size/int limits, sort and log-vstream behavior, place-addressed stores, and append places. Rejection rows STRENGTHEN the old nonzero-exit checks to required diagnostic fragments; all byte-id claims fold into the blanket test-data-byteid sweep (now 1,142 compared, 0 pinned-divergent). Four carriers were fully redundant with existing fixtures/lang tests (749, 722, 765, and 771's byteid rows) and retire without new rows. Native carriers 171 -> 147 (residual 135 -> 111).
